The circulatory system, specifically the cardiovascular system, is responsible for delivering nutrients to cells throughout the body. This system uses blood vessels, such as arteries and capillaries, to transport oxygen and nutrients to cells and remove waste products.
The iron-containing protein in muscle cells that controls oxygen uptake from red blood cells is called myoglobin. Myoglobin helps muscles store and release oxygen as needed during muscle contraction.

Muscles, like all aerobic living cells, require oxygen for aerobic respiration, which is the process by which cells convert food into energy. So when muscles contract, they are using oxygen. When muscles do not get sufficient oxygen for contraction, problems arise. The muscle cells must use anaerobic repiration which is respiration without oxygen. They cannot do this for very long though as the byproduct of anaerobic respiration is lactic acid which causes a fall in pH.
During vigorous activity, muscle cells require more oxygen to produce energy through aerobic metabolism. However, the rate of oxygen consumption may exceed the rate at which oxygen is delivered to the muscle cells, leading to a low oxygen concentration. This can result in the switch to anaerobic metabolism, producing lactic acid and leading to muscle fatigue.
In order for the muscle fatigue to end the muscle cells must be provided with oxygen to 'burn' the lactic acid.
